The LG G8X ThinQ has a score of 82.7, which is just a bit better than the Moto Z2 Play's 77.4 general score. LG G8X ThinQ is a way newer cellphone than Moto Z2 Play, although it is noticeably thicker and noticeably heavier. LG G8X ThinQ counts with a little faster processing unit than Moto Z2 Play, and although they both have a Octa-Core CPU, the LG G8X ThinQ also has a higher amount of RAM.
The LG G8X ThinQ features a little more vivid screen than Motorola Moto Z2 Play, because it has a bigger display, a bit higher 1080 x 2340 pixels resolution and a little bit higher quantity of pixels in each screen inch. LG G8X ThinQ has more memory to install applications and games than Moto Z2 Play, and although they both have a slot for an external memory card that holds up to 1,95 TB, the LG G8X ThinQ also has more internal memory capacity.
The LG G8X ThinQ takes slightly better pictures and videos than Motorola Moto Z2 Play, because although it has a tinier aperture which is not nice for capturing photographs and/or video in low light situations, and they both have a 12 mega-pixels back facing camera and the same (4K) video definition, the LG G8X ThinQ also counts with better video frame rate.
The LG G8X ThinQ features greater battery life than Moto Z2 Play, because it has a 4000mAh battery size against 3000mAh.
LG G8X ThinQ costs a bit more than Motorola Moto Z2 Play, but you can get a better phone for that extra dollars.
